Those with
acne have long suspected that stress makes their breakouts worse, and a new
clinical trial shows that “myth” is true. In the study, researchers examined
the severity of acne in 22 college students, as well as their levels of stress.
They found that both acne breakouts and stress levels increased during
examination periods, and the more stress levels increased, the worse acne
became.
Archives of Dermatology, 2003
